But if India is forced into multiple wars with Pakistan, won’t it have a negative effect on India’s economic progress? Will these wars not pull India economically back by several years, dear Alok da? โš ๏ธ๐Ÿช–๐Ÿ”๏ธ๐Ÿ—บ๏ธ

Certainly, wars take a toll on humanity in several ways, though they can also help unite a country, awaken valour and courage in a sleeping nation, instill feelings of patriotism and the spirit of nationalism, sacrifice for a greater good, and help in the nation discovering its soul. But the real justification of War, if any, is a just self-defence. India has never gone to war with an expansionist Agenda. But wars have been thrust upon it a number of times, hence the need for war preparedness and a strong military. To avoid war is best, but if it is thrust upon you, one should face it with full resolve and determination for the victory.
